Caldwell Police recently arrested two juveniles for allegedly robbing an unsuspecting victim of an Xbox and a monitor on New Year’s Day.
During their investigation, patrol officers and detectives met with the victim, who explained that two suspects had pulled up next to him as he was walking and “held a gun in view” before taking the Xbox and monitor.
According to a Caldwell Police news release, “In coordination with CPD Patrol and CPD’s Real Time Information Center (RTIC), license plate reader technology was searched, and within ten minutes of the crime, the suspect vehicle was identified.” Police located the vehicle later that day…
